>TIGR01318 gltD_gamma_fam glutamate synthase, small subunit; InterPro: IPR006006 One pathway for the assimilation of ammonia and glutamate biosynthesis involves glutamate synthase (1.4.1.13 from EC) which transfers the amide group of glutamine to 2-oxoglutarate to yield two molecules of glutamate. 2 L-glutamate + NADP^+ = L-glutamine + 2-oxoglutarate + NADPH + H^+. This model describes both glutatate synthase small subunit and closely related paralogs of unknown function from a number of gamma and alpha subdivision Proteobacteria, including Escherichia coli. ; GO: 0016639 oxidoreductase activity acting on the CH-NH2 group of donors NAD or NADP as acceptor, 0006537 glutamate biosynthetic process.
